Car Parts
BEVINSEE 10mm Rear 85A Polyurethane Shock Mounts for BMW E46 E36 E30 Z3 Z4 E85/E86 323i 325i 328i 330i M3
BEVINSEE 10mm Rear 85A Polyurethane Shock Mounts for BMW E46 E36 E30 Z3 Z4 E85/E86 323i 325i 328i 330i M3
https://www.bizrate.co.uk/carparts1/bevinsee-10mm-rear-85a-polyurethane-oid41057229168.html